深入解析clash无效的配置及解决方案

引言

在使用clash进行网络代理时,用户可能会遇到配置无效的问题。本文将详细探讨导致clash无效配置的常见原因,并提供相应的解决方案。

什么是clash?

clash是一款功能强大的代理工具,广泛应用于科学上网和网络加速。它支持多种协议,能够帮助用户绕过网络限制。

clash无效配置的常见原因

  1. 配置文件格式错误

    • YAML格式不正确
    • 缩进问题
  2. 代理服务器不可用

    • 服务器地址错误
    • 端口未开放
  3. 规则设置不当

    • 规则冲突
    • 规则未生效
  4. clash版本问题

    • 使用了过时的版本
    • 版本不兼容

如何检查clash配置

  • 验证YAML格式
    使用在线YAML验证工具检查配置文件格式。
  • 测试代理服务器
    使用ping命令测试服务器的可达性。
  • 查看日志文件
    检查clash的日志文件,寻找错误信息。

解决clash无效配置的方法

1. 修正配置文件格式

确保配置文件遵循YAML格式,注意缩进和空格。

2. 确认代理服务器信息

  • 检查服务器地址和端口是否正确。
  • 确保服务器处于运行状态。

3. 调整规则设置

  • 检查规则是否存在冲突。
  • 确保规则已正确加载。

4. 更新clash版本

定期检查并更新到最新版本,以确保兼容性和功能完整性。

FAQ

clash无效配置的常见问题

Q1: 如何知道我的clash配置是否有效?
A: 可以通过查看clash的日志文件,或使用在线工具验证配置文件格式。

Q2: clash的配置文件在哪里?
A: 配置文件通常位于clash安装目录下的config.yaml文件中。

Q3: 如何解决clash无法连接的问题?
A: 检查代理服务器的地址和端口,确保网络连接正常。

Q4: clash支持哪些协议?
A: clash支持多种协议,包括HTTP、HTTPS、SOCKS5等。

结论

通过本文的分析和解决方案,希望能够帮助用户有效解决clash无效配置的问题,提升使用体验。

正文完
 0